Transaction 4a789796512e10dd9280f213ac7ce3b30a675d7d04fb9eaf1fbfa50607324feb

block
628d155b97a247052fd957dd11a8780a4c8f15cb5bdbacf5080aedf16745fda1

1 Input

21 Outputs